What Do We Mean by Neck Pain Care?
Neck pain management at our clinic is not a one-size-fits-all procedure — it is a systematic pain management protocol that brings together several clinically supported techniques to restore proper function in the cervical spine and neighboring soft tissues. The cervical spine is made up of seven vertebrae stacked between the skull and the upper back, and each one surrounds nerve roots that extend into the shoulders, arms, and hands. When any of those segments are irritated, neck pain emerges — often alongside radiating symptoms.
Mechanically, our clinicians assess how vertebral alignment is amplifying your symptoms. Hands-on manipulation can relieve pressure on nerve roots between cervical segments. Supportive therapies such as electrical stimulation are applied to accelerate tissue healing without invasive procedures. Corrective movement protocols then retrain the deep cervical stabilizers that maintain proper posture.

The Neck Pain Procedure Explained
- In-Depth Examination — Your first visit opens with a thorough review of your medical background, followed by a physical examination of the cervical spine. Our specialists evaluate range of motion, feel for areas of restriction, and pinpoint which structures are most affected. X-rays may be ordered when necessary to clarify the diagnosis.
- Detailed Diagnostic Conclusion — Once the examination is complete, your provider reviews the findings with you in clear detail. Knowing exactly what is wrong is essential — it informs every decision made in your treatment plan. You will know exactly what tissues are affected and why neck pain persists.
- Creating Your Recovery Protocol — Drawing from the clinical picture, your provider puts together a structured plan outlining which techniques will be applied, in what combination, and how frequently. Each person are invited to discuss concerns so the plan aligns with your goals.
- Active Treatment Sessions — Treatment sessions generally consist of a blend of manual mobilization, soft tissue therapy, and therapeutic modalities. Sessions are structured to accumulate results, with focus refined as your symptoms improve. Most patients report changes in the early weeks.
- Movement Retraining Programming — As you progress in your care, guided cervical stabilization exercises are added to build on the progress made during hands-on treatment. These movements retrain the deep postural muscles that prevent re-injury. You get written instructions so you can practice these between sessions.
- Outcome Tracking — At set milestones throughout your care program, your clinician reassesses your range of motion and documents the changes against your baseline findings. This keeps your care continues producing results and allows for modifications if certain areas need more attention than anticipated.
- Discharge Planning — As your neck pain reaches target outcomes, your provider prepares you toward maintaining your results. This involves a personalized maintenance routine, posture guidance, and clear criteria for when to reach back out if symptoms resurface.

Neck Pain Frequently Asked Questions
How long does neck pain a typical treatment course usually take?Treatment duration depends based on how long symptoms have been present. A significant number of patients report noticeable relief within four to eight weeks of their first session. More complex cases of neck pain can take a more extended sessions to reach optimal outcomes. Your clinician will outline projected milestones from the start.
Is neck pain treatment uncomfortable?Most individuals report the process as generally pain-free. Hands-on treatment may cause temporary tenderness in the treated area for twenty-four to forty-eight hours after early visits — similar to how muscles feel after activity. This reaction usually fades quickly and reflects that treatment is engaging to care. Our clinicians modify approach based on your comfort at every visit.
How long do the outcomes from neck pain treatment hold?Improvements depend on whether patients follow through with their program and correct postural patterns identified during evaluation. Patients who engage with all phases of care and stay active often keep neck pain at bay without frequent follow-up. Periodic check-ins can be beneficial for those with demanding physical lifestyles.
What triggers neck pain, and can it recur?Neck pain can originate with trauma, postural overload, disc degeneration, or chronic holding patterns. Recurrence depends largely on if the root issue was corrected during treatment. Our method focuses on those mechanical factors and equips patients with the knowledge and tools to protect their results.
